Beryl (Var: Emerald)


Beryl (Var: Emerald) : Be3(Al,Cr)2Si6O18

Photo Copyright © Aymeric Longi  - This image is copyrighted. Unauthorized reproduction prohibited.
Beautifull group of Emerald crystals on a black schist matrix. The main crystal has great clarity, although a bit veiled and a few minor flaws. The color is absolutely stunning, perfect emerald-green! Main xl is terminated, although termination is complex and covered by a thin layer of schist. It has smooth edges and surface is kinda frosted from the matrix which covered it. The three secondary xls have different degrees of clarity, from milky to clear..

4,5cm x 3cm x 1,8cm - main xl is 3,5cm x 1cm x 0,9cm
